详细描述
Objective of this study: To preliminarily evaluate the safety and efficacy of human umbilical cord-derived mesenchymal stromal cell injection in the treatment of AIS.
Study methods: This trial is divided into two phases, both including a placebo control.
Phase I (Ia): A multicenter, randomized, double-blind, placebo-controlled, single-dose, dose-escalation trial. Three dose groups are set: low dose (5.0×10⁷ cells), medium dose (1.0×10⁸ cells), and high dose (2.0×10⁸ cells). The low-dose group enrolls 3-6 participants (all receiving the investigational product, with the first of the first 3 participants as a sentinel). The medium- and high-dose groups each enroll 8 participants (2 sentinels receiving the investigational product, and the remaining 6 randomized in a 2:1 ratio to the investigational product or placebo group). Phase Ia plans to enroll 19-22 participants. Dose escalation to the next dose group is permitted only after all participants in the previous dose group have completed dosing and been observed for at least 28 days with a favorable safety assessment.
Phase Ib: A multicenter, randomized, double-blind, placebo-controlled, dose-escalation, multiple-dose trial. Based on the results of Phase Ia, two dose groups will be selected. The initial plan is to administer the product on Day 0, Day 7, and Day 14 (3 doses in total). Each dose group enrolls 8 participants (6 receiving the investigational product, 2 receiving placebo), for a total of 16 participants. Escalation to the next higher dose group is permitted only after all participants in the previous dose group have completed the three doses and been observed for at least 28 days with a favorable safety assessment.
Study duration: 720 days

排除标准
- •Planned or already performed thrombectomy for the current stroke.
- •Treatment with neuroprotective agents after the current stroke.
- •History of cerebral hemorrhage, subarachnoid hemorrhage, or hemorrhagic transformation after the current ischemic stroke, and judged by the investigator to be unsuitable for participation in the clinical trial.
- •Uncontrolled systemic diseases, including but not limited to: hypertension (systolic blood pressure >160 mmHg and/or diastolic blood pressure ≥100 mmHg), diabetes mellitus (acute diabetic complications such as ketoacidosis, hyperglycemic hyperosmolar state, lactic acidosis, or hypoglycemic coma within the past 3 months, or glycated hemoglobin >8.5%, or poorly controlled blood glucose [blood glucose >16.8 mmol/L or <2.8 mmol/L]), renal disease (eGFR <30 mL/min), liver failure (Child-Pugh Class C), severe heart failure (New York Heart Association [NYHA] Class IV), severe chronic respiratory disease.
- •Organ function meeting any one or more of the following criteria:
- •Absolute neutrophil count (ANC) <1.5×10⁹/L, platelet count (PLT) <100×10⁹/L, hemoglobin (Hb) <90 g/L;
- •Aspartate aminotransferase (AST) >2.5× upper limit of normal (ULN) and/or alanine aminotransferase (ALT) >2.5×ULN, serum total bilirubin (TBIL) >1.5×ULN;
- •Creatinine (Cr) >1.5×ULN;
- •For patients not receiving anticoagulant or antithrombotic therapy: international normalized ratio (INR) >1.7 or activated partial thromboplastin time (APTT) >1.25×ULN; for patients receiving anticoagulant or antithrombotic therapy: INR >3.0 or APTT >1.5×ULN.
- •Diagnosis of immunodeficiency disease, or long-term use of immunosuppressants or systemic corticosteroids at high doses within a short period before screening.
- •Epilepsy, Alzheimer's disease, Parkinson's disease, severe depression, or other neurological or psychiatric disorders that, in the investigator's opinion, could affect the participant's ability to participate in the trial or interfere with study assessments.
- •Presence of autoimmune diseases (e.g., rheumatoid arthritis, systemic lupus erythematosus, etc.).
- •Inability to undergo cranial CT/MRI examination for any reason (e.g., metallic implants such as cardiac pacemakers, claustrophobia, etc.).
- •Participation in another clinical trial of an investigational drug within 3 months before screening.
- •Pregnancy, breastfeeding, planned pregnancy, or inability to use effective contraceptive measures.
- •Any other condition that, in the investigator's judgment, makes the participant unsuitable for inclusion in this study.
